Synthesis of flavone-derived fluorescent chemosensors for detection of amino acids and studies of their photophysical and electrochemical properties.

Description

Detection, measurement, and identification of amino acids become an important task in medicinal field due to the strong link between the deficiency of some amino acids in humans and many diseases. One of the most rapidly growing methods to analyze amino acids is by using fluorescent chemosensors. These are organic dyes that have the ability to recognize and bind to a target amino acid and consequently emit a specific light which can be detected and measured. Therefore, the interest in developing optical chemosensors arises from the fact that these probes can easily and quickly obtain fingerprints for analyzing different amino acids. Flavones represent one of the most widely exist natural products in the plant kingdom. They are responsible of the fascinating different colors of leaves and flowers as well as their well-known antioxidant activities. In this project we will try to utilize the fascinating framework of flavones in order to prepare novel chemosensors for amino acids analysis. The prepared compounds will be characterized by spectrometric and spectroscopic methods as well as by elemental analysis. The probes and their amino acids derivatives will be investigated for their spectrochemical and electrochemical properties using various techniques.
